随着加密货币的迅猛发展,USDT(Tether)作为一种稳定币在数字货币市场中占据了重要的位置。对于开发者和企业来说,接入USDT第三方钱包API成为了一个有效获取和管理加密资产的方式。这不仅能提升用户体验,还能减少开发时间和复杂度。本文将详细介绍如何接入USDT第三方钱包API,包括所需准备、接入流程、常见问题等,帮助您有效地融入加密货币生态系统。
一、了解USDT及其市场需求
USDT(Tether)是一种与美元等值的数字货币,旨在提供加密货币的稳定性,解决其他加密货币价格波动大的问题。USDT的广泛使用促使越来越多的交易平台、钱包及金融服务提供商采用这种稳定币来满足用户的需求。
随着去中心化金融(DeFi)、非同质化代币(NFT)等新兴领域的兴起,USDT的需求也在不断增加。因此,接入USDT钱包API不仅能帮助个人和企业更好地管理资产,还可以吸引更多用户,提高服务的竞争力。
二、接入USDT第三方钱包API的准备工作
接入USDT第三方钱包API之前,您需要做好以下准备工作:
- 选择合适的API服务提供商:市面上有许多提供USDT钱包API的服务商,例如Coinbase、Binance、Huobi等。您需要根据自己的需求、服务商的信誉、费用结构等因素进行选择。
- 注册并获取API密钥:大多数API服务都要求您注册账户,并生成API密钥。这是您访问API的凭证,必须妥善保管,避免泄露。
- 熟悉API文档:每个API提供商通常都会提供详细的文档,包括接口说明、请求示例、返回值等。详细了解文档内容有助于后续开发过程中的顺利调试。
三、USDT第三方钱包API的接入流程
接入USDT第三方钱包API通常包括以下步骤:
- 环境搭建:在您的开发环境中安装必要的开发工具和库,确保可以正常发送HTTP请求并处理响应。
- 认证访问:使用您在API服务提供商处获取的API密钥进行身份验证,并检测API的基本连接性。
- 发送请求:根据API文档,渐进式地发送各种请求,例如请求钱包余额、发送USDT、接收USDT等。务必监控每个请求的结果,确保没有错误发生。
- 错误处理:开发适当的错误处理机制,以确保在API调用失败时能够给用户明确的反馈。
- 安全性措施:确保您的请求和数据传输过程是安全的,建议使用HTTPS协议。并定期检查API密钥的安全性,必要时进行更换。
四、确保接入的安全性
接入USDT第三方钱包API时,安全性是一个至关重要的考虑因素。以下是一些建议:
- 使用HTTPS:所有API请求都应通过HTTPS进行,以加密数据传输并保护用户信息。
- 定期更新API密钥:定期更换API密钥可以降低由于密钥泄露而导致的安全隐患。
- 实施IP访问控制:如果API服务提供商支持IP地址限制,您可以设定仅允许特定IP地址访问API,以额外提高安全性。
- 监控API调用:实施日志监控和异常检测,可以及时发现并处理潜在的安全威胁。
五、常见问题解答
1. 如何选择USDT第三方钱包API服务提供商?
选择USDT第三方钱包API服务提供商时,您应该考虑以下因素:
- 服务稳定性:服务商的稳定性直接影响到您应用的可用性。选择那些声誉良好、用户反馈正面的服务商。
- 费用结构:不同的服务商收费方式可能不同,有些可能按请求次数收费,有些可能按交易额收费。评估自己的需求,选择经济实惠的方案。
- 支持的功能:提供商的API是否支持您需要的所有功能?例如,是否支持多种钱包地址、批量转账等。
- 技术支持:在开发过程中可能会遇到各种技术问题,选择那些能够提供及时有效技术支持的服务商将是一个明智的选择。
2. 接入USDT第三方钱包API时常见的错误?
在接入USDT第三方钱包API的过程中,您可能会遇到一些常见的错误:
- 验证失败:确保您使用的API密钥正确。验证失败通常是由于密钥错误或未授权使用某个功能。
- 网络错误:检查您的网络连接,确保能够访问API服务提供商的服务器。如果采用代理服务器,需确保其配置正确。
- 请求格式错误:发送的请求数据格式可能不符合API的要求。仔细检查请求体的结构,确保符合API文档描述。
- 超出调用限制:大多数API服务都有请求频率限制,超出限制会导致服务中断。建议合理规划请求频率,避免触发限制。
3. 如何处理USDT转账的确认时间?
USDT的转账确认时间通常取决于所使用的区块链网络的拥堵情况。转账需要在区块链上被确认,这个过程可能因此受到影响:
- 网络拥堵:在交易量激增的时期,转账确认时间可能会延长。用户在发送USDT时,可以选择支付更高的交易费用来加快确认速度。
- 使用的区块链:USDT可以在多条区块链上发行,例如Ethereum和Tron。不同的区块链在转账确认速度上有所差别,建议根据自己的需求选择合适的链。
- 智能合约如果因为智能合约的错误或代币的流动性问题导致转账未能及时确认,可能需要对合约进行审计和调整。
4. 如何确保USDT交易的安全性?
确保USDT交易的安全性可以采取以下措施:
- 确认交易地址:在发送USDT前,务必再次确认接收地址是否正确。可以保存常用的地址,以避免因输入错误导致的损失。
- 使用多重签名钱包:多重签名钱包要求多个私钥才能完成交易,这增加了资金的安全性,防止单一私钥丢失或被盗。
- 定期备份钱包:定期备份您的钱包文件和私钥,确保在遭遇不测时能够恢复资金。
- 监控账户活动:定期检查您的钱包交易记录,及时发现并处理异常情况,保护您的资产安全。
综上所述,接入USDT第三方钱包API是一个复杂但必要的过程。通过详细了解市场、选择合适的服务提供商、遵循接入流程并确保安全性,您可以有效管理加密资产,提升用户体验。希望本文能够为您提供帮助,助您在加密货币的世界中更进一步。
leave a reply